Transaction 818c6f77e87681faf6fec595fc94dfed5378147d0c9e1beb81bfcf293a3d1b31
1 Input
1 Output
-
818c6f77e87681faf6fec595fc94dfed5378147d0c9e1beb81bfcf293a3d1b31:0
- value
- 622702
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8d333afc613b090499b83ced634397a6fd36658d OP_EQUAL
- address
- 3EZca9GaC5GKF43yYx2XPFpS6peeQCwhUn